    What of the baby seems too low, he's eating the back panel what can I do?

    • @ErgobabyUS
      @ErgobabyUS  4 года назад +6

      Hi Adam, If baby seems too low, he's not ready to face out. One of the milestones he needs to hit before he is ready to face out is he needs to be able to clear the top of the panel (buttoned). Once he clears, that's typical of chewing on it! They are teething. We sell teething pads or you can find lots on sites like Etsy if you search "360 teething pads." Good luck!     What is the age recommended that's safe to carry your child outward facing? I have this exact model and my child is 2.5 months old with good head strength. Is that fine?

    • @imneveru
      @imneveru 2 года назад +2

      Video says 5+ months at 0:10.

    • @jamietrudell540
      @jamietrudell540 2 года назад +3

      In general for forward-facing baby wearing, they need to be able to sit unsupported with good head control. Usually 6 mo+. It should be short durations and flip inward if they start getting sleepy.
